Dana is moderately more affordable than Hays, with a 7.2% lower cost of living index. Dana scores 80 compared to 86 for Hays,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Hays can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

When it comes to buying, median home values in Dana are $223,400 compared to $158,900 in Hays, a 41% gap.

Median household income in Dana is $55,801 compared to $54,063 in Hays (+3.2%). Dana off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power.
